## Step 3: Job credentials

The Stockmend reconciliation job runs nightly on the batch node. Set `STOCKMEND_WINDOW_HOURS=24` and `STOCKMEND_DRY_RUN=false` in `/etc/stockmend/.env`. Writes to the Bintrace ledger are authenticated; the job aborts without the credential. Append this line to the env file:

secret setting of tajof-bahif: COURIER_KEY3=65d

**Q: My plugin's tiles render stale after a style update. Why?** Mistvane's tile cache keys on style hash, not timestamp. Bump your style version to invalidate. Full cache purges require unlocking the Mistvane admin keyring, which plugin authors can do once per release cycle. Don't purge mid-traffic spike. To unlock the keyring, enter the recovery passphrase that follows.

unlock words, bawef-kahap: sorax-sorir-quenys-aldok

**TICKET: Paylatch vault lockout — idempotency key store**

Vault holding the idempotency-key signing material for Paylatch payment retries is sealed after a bad rotation. Retries currently fail closed; duplicate-charge protection still holds because keys are cached downstream. Do not rotate again until unsealed. Maintainers: unseal via the recovery flow, verify key epoch matches cache, then resume the retry workers. Procedure is documented in the vault runbook. Unseal with the recovery passphrase:

recovery phrase for yajof-bagap: oliwyn-ulaael

Subject: Memtrace cut-over complete

Team,

Cut-over to Memtrace v2 for GPU memory profiling finished last night. Old v1 agents are disabled; any tickets referencing v1 dashboards should be closed as resolved-by-migration. Sampling overhead is now under 2% and allocation traces include kernel names. Known gap: profiles older than 30 days were not migrated. Point customers at the v2 docs for setup questions. For reference when troubleshooting, the agent now runs with the following configuration.

settings of bagaf-bawip:
[aldax]
port = 5000
region = south-4
host = aldax.brasklabs.corp
team = brivan
timeout_ms = 2000
retries = 2